16 min read

SEO for Bloggers: Optimize Your Posts to Rank

Blogger optimizing post on laptop for better SEO ranking.

SEO, or Search Engine Optimization, is crucial for bloggers who want their posts to be easily found online.

By optimizing your blog content, you can improve your search engine rankings and attract more readers.

This guide will walk you through the essential steps to make your blog SEO-friendly.

Key Takeaways

  • Regularly update and improve your blog content to keep it relevant and engaging.
  • Use keyword research to find the best terms to target in your blog posts.
  • Optimize your on-page elements like titles, headers, and meta descriptions.
  • Create high-quality content that provides real value to your readers.
  • Leverage internal and external links to boost your SEO.
🚀
Free On-Demand Video Training: Implement the Blogging System that 40x My Online Business. Click Here to Watch Now

Understanding SEO Basics for Bloggers

Blogger optimizing post on laptop for better SEO ranking.

Hey there, blogger! If you're new to the world of SEO, don't worry. It's not as complicated as it sounds. Let's break it down together.

What is SEO?

SEO stands for Search Engine Optimization. It's all about making your blog posts more visible on search engines like Google. When someone searches for a topic you’ve written about, you want your post to show up on the first page of results. That's where SEO comes in.

Why is SEO Important?

Search engines are a huge source of traffic for blogs. In fact, many bloggers find that SEO is their third most important source of traffic, right after email marketing. Imagine getting thousands of visitors from Google every month! Without blog SEO, your site’s growth could be much slower.

Key Components of SEO

Here are some basics you need to know:

  • Keywords: These are the words and phrases people type into search engines. Your job is to find the right keywords for your blog posts.
  • On-Page SEO: This includes optimizing your content, using the right headings, and making sure your blog is easy to read.
  • Off-Page SEO: This involves getting other websites to link back to your blog. More links mean more authority in the eyes of search engines.
  • Technical SEO: This is about making sure your blog runs smoothly. Fast loading times and mobile-friendliness are key here.

Tools to Help You

There are plenty of tools out there to help with SEO. For example, Yoast SEO is a popular plugin for WordPress that can guide you through optimizing your posts. It’s like having a personal SEO coach!

SEO isn’t something you can master overnight, but with a bit of practice, you'll get the hang of it. Keep learning, keep experimenting, and soon enough, you'll see your blog climbing the search engine ranks.

Remember, SEO is a journey, not a destination. Keep tweaking and improving your content to stay ahead in the game.

The Importance of Keyword Research in Blog SEO

Keyword research is a big deal for bloggers. It helps you figure out what your audience is looking for and how to get your posts in front of them. Without keyword research, you're just guessing.

Why Keyword Research Matters

  • Understand Your Audience: Keyword research tells you what your readers are searching for. This helps you create content that answers their questions.
  • Prioritize Topics: It helps you decide which topics to write about first. You can focus on what will bring the most traffic.
  • Boost Your SEO: By using the right keywords, you can improve your search engine rankings. This means more people will find your blog.

How to Do Keyword Research

  1. Use Tools: Tools like Google Keyword Planner, SEMRush, or Ahrefs can help you find keywords. They show you search volume and competition.
  2. Check Search Suggestions: Type a term into Google and see what suggestions come up. These are often long-tail keywords that people are searching for.
  3. Analyze Competitors: Look at what keywords your competitors are using. This can give you ideas for your own blog.

Tips for Effective Keyword Research

  • Focus on Long-Tail Keywords: These are longer phrases that people search for. They are less competitive and can bring in more targeted traffic.
  • Use Keywords Naturally: Don't stuff your posts with keywords. Use them in a way that feels natural and makes sense.
  • Update Regularly: Keyword trends change, so make sure to update your keyword research regularly.
Keyword research is important for SEO because it tells you what relevant audiences are looking for and helps you prioritize ranking opportunities.

By doing keyword research, you can make sure your blog posts are seen by the right people. This will help you grow your audience and achieve your blogging goals.

On-Page SEO: Optimizing Your Blog Content

Optimizing your blog content for on-page SEO is crucial to improve your SEO and make sure your posts rank higher on search engines. Here are some tips to help you get started:

  • Include your target keyword in the title tag. This shows search engines and readers that your post is relevant to their query.
  • Write a compelling meta description. A good meta description can increase your click-through rate.
  • Use short, descriptive URLs. This helps users understand what your post is about at a glance.
  • Include your target keyword in the H1 tag. This reinforces the relevance of your content.
  • Naturally incorporate your target keywords in the body. Avoid keyword stuffing.
  • Link to relevant internal resources. This helps both users and search engines find more content on your site.
  • Add alt text to images. This helps search engines understand what your images are about.

If you're using WordPress, consider installing an SEO plugin like Yoast to make these tasks easier. Tools like Semrush’s On Page SEO Checker can also help you ensure your blog content is properly optimized.

Remember, the goal is to create content that is easy to read and valuable to your audience. This not only helps with SEO but also keeps your readers engaged.

By following these on-page SEO tips, you can optimize your blog content effectively and improve your SEO performance.

Crafting SEO-Friendly Meta Descriptions

Creating a great meta description is key to getting more clicks from search engines. This short snippet of text appears under your page title in search results and gives readers a quick idea of what your content is about. A well-crafted meta description can make a big difference.

Why Meta Descriptions Matter

Meta descriptions are important because they help search engines and users understand what your page is about. When someone shares your post on social media, platforms like Facebook, Twitter, and LinkedIn will also display your meta description. This means more people will see it, so make sure it's helpful and engaging.

How to Write a Good Meta Description

Here are some tips to help you write effective meta descriptions:

  • Keep it short and sweet: Aim for around 155 characters. If it's too long, it will get cut off.
  • Use your focus keyword: Mention your main keyword at least once, preferably early in the description.
  • Make it compelling: Write something that makes people want to click. Think of it as a mini-ad for your content.
  • Be clear and concise: Let readers know exactly what they can expect from your post.

Tools to Help You

Most content management systems (CMS) have built-in tools for adding meta descriptions. For example, if you're using WordPress, plugins like AIOSEO make it super easy to add and edit your meta descriptions.

Remember, your meta description is often the first impression someone will have of your content. Make it count!

Common Mistakes to Avoid

  • Keyword stuffing: Don't overdo it with keywords. It should read naturally.
  • Being vague: Avoid generic descriptions. Be specific about what your content offers.
  • Ignoring character limits: Stick to the recommended length to ensure your full description is visible.

By following these tips, you'll be well on your way to crafting meta descriptions that not only improve your SEO but also attract more readers to your blog.

Best Practices for Writing SEO-Optimized Blog Posts

When it comes to writing blog posts that rank, there are some best practices you should follow. These tips will help you create content that not only appeals to your readers but also gets noticed by search engines.

Start with Keyword Research

Before you start writing, use some keyword research tools. Find out what your audience is searching for and use those keywords naturally in your content. This will help your blog post show up in search results.

Write Engaging Titles

Your blog post’s title is the first thing people see. Make it catchy and include your main keyword. This will grab attention and improve your SEO.

Use Subheadings

Break up your content with subheadings. This makes it easier to read and helps search engines understand the structure of your post.

Optimize Your Images

Include images in your blog posts and optimize them with descriptive file names and ALT text that contains your target keyword. This can improve your SEO and make your posts more engaging.

Write High-Quality Content

Focus on quality over quantity. Make sure every blog post offers value to your readers. Use facts, statistics, and personal anecdotes to make your content more credible and interesting.

Link to other relevant blog posts on your site and to reputable external sources. This can improve your SEO and provide additional value to your readers.

Check Readability

Make sure your content is easy to read. Use short sentences, bullet points, and simple language. Tools like Hemingway App can help you check readability.

Update Old Posts

Don’t forget about your old blog posts. Update them regularly with new information and keywords to keep them relevant and improve their SEO.

Monitor Your Performance

Use tools like Google Analytics to track the performance of your blog posts. This will help you understand what works and what doesn’t, so you can improve your future posts.

Remember, the key to successful SEO writing is to create content that is valuable to your readers and optimized for search engines. Follow these tips on writing blog posts, and you'll be on your way to creating blog posts that rank.

Developing a Comprehensive Blog SEO Strategy

Creating a solid blog SEO strategy is like building a roadmap to success. Without a plan, you might find yourself investing time and effort but not seeing the results you want. Here's how to develop a comprehensive blog SEO strategy that works.

1. Set Clear Goals

First things first, you need to know what you want to achieve. Are you looking to increase traffic, boost engagement, or improve your search engine rankings? Setting clear goals will help you measure your success and adjust your strategy as needed.

2. Conduct Keyword Research

Keyword research is the backbone of any blog SEO strategy. Use tools like Google Keyword Planner or Ahrefs to find relevant keywords for your niche. Focus on long-tail keywords that your audience is likely to search for.

3. Optimize Your Content

Once you have your keywords, it's time to optimize your content. This includes using your keywords naturally throughout your post, adding meta descriptions, and using header tags to break up your content.

Backlinks are like votes of confidence from other websites. The more high-quality backlinks you have, the better your blog will rank. Reach out to other bloggers in your niche and offer to write guest posts or collaborate on content.

5. Monitor and Adjust

SEO is not a set-it-and-forget-it strategy. You need to regularly monitor your performance and make adjustments as needed. Use tools like Google Analytics to track your progress and identify areas for improvement.

Remember, the digital landscape is always changing. Regularly updating your strategy will help you stay ahead of the curve and keep your content relevant.

By following these steps, you'll be well on your way to developing a blog SEO strategy that drives traffic and boosts your online presence.

Technical SEO Tips for Bloggers

Alright, bloggers! Let's dive into some technical SEO tips to help you optimize your blog for search engines. These tips will ensure your blog is not only user-friendly but also search engine-friendly.

Use an SEO Plugin

First things first, if you're using WordPress, make sure you have an SEO plugin like Yoast or All in One SEO. These plugins make it super easy to optimize your blog posts for search engines. They offer features like keyword optimization, readability checks, and more.

Optimize Your URLs

Short and sweet URLs are the way to go. Instead of having a long, complicated URL, keep it simple and include your target keyword. For example, instead of example.com/blog/2023/10/seo-tips-for-bloggers, go for example.com/blog/seo-tips.

Improve Site Speed

Nobody likes a slow website, and search engines don't either. Use tools like Google PageSpeed Insights to check your site's speed and get recommendations for improvement. Compress images, use a content delivery network (CDN), and minimize CSS and JavaScript files.

Mobile-Friendly Design

More people are browsing the web on their phones than ever before. Make sure your blog is mobile-friendly. Use responsive design so your blog looks great on any device. Google’s Mobile-Friendly Test can help you see how your site performs on mobile.

Secure Your Site with HTTPS

Security is a big deal. Make sure your blog uses HTTPS instead of HTTP. This not only secures your site but also gives you a slight SEO boost. Most hosting providers offer free SSL certificates, so there's no excuse not to make the switch.

Use Structured Data

Structured data helps search engines understand your content better. Use schema markup to provide additional information about your blog posts. This can help you appear in rich snippets, which can increase your organic traffic.

Regularly Update Your Content

Search engines love fresh content. Regularly update your old blog posts to keep them relevant. Add new information, update links, and make sure everything is still accurate. This can help improve your rankings and keep your content fresh.

Remember, technical SEO is just one part of the puzzle. Combine these tips with great content and on-page SEO to make sure your blog posts are fully optimized.

By following these technical SEO tips, you'll make sure your blog posts are not only engaging for your readers but also optimized for search engines. Happy blogging!

Creating High-Quality, Search Engine-Friendly Content

Creating high-quality, search engine-friendly content is key to boosting your blog's visibility. Great content not only attracts readers but also pleases search engines like Google. Here’s how you can make your content stand out:

Understand Your Audience

Before you start writing, know who you’re writing for. What are their interests? What problems are they trying to solve? Understanding your audience helps you create content that’s relevant and engaging.

Focus on Search Intent

Search intent is the reason behind a user's search query. Are they looking for information, trying to buy something, or seeking a specific website? Tailor your content to match the search intent to improve your chances of appearing in search results.

Use Keywords Wisely

Incorporate keywords naturally into your content. Avoid keyword stuffing, as it can harm your rankings. Instead, use related long-tail keywords to cover a broader range of search queries.

Write Clear and Concise Content

Keep your sentences and paragraphs short. Use bullet points and numbered lists to break up the text. This makes your content easier to read and more likely to keep readers on your page longer.

Optimize for Readability

Use subheadings to organize your content. This not only helps readers scan your post but also signals to search engines what your content is about. Also, use bold and italics to highlight important points.

Include Multimedia

Add images, videos, or charts to make your content more engaging. Optimize these elements with descriptive file names and ALT text that includes your target keyword.

Update Regularly

Keep your content fresh by updating it regularly. This shows search engines that your site is active and relevant. Plus, it gives you a chance to improve older posts with new information or keywords.

Internal and External Linking

Link to other relevant posts on your blog and to authoritative external sources. This helps search engines understand the context of your content and can improve your rankings.

Monitor Performance

Use tools like Google Analytics to track how your content is performing. Look at metrics like page views, time on page, and bounce rate to see what’s working and what needs improvement.

Creating user-first content for SEO is valuable, comprehensive, and well-written content that demonstrates experience, expertise, authoritativeness, and trustworthiness. This approach not only helps in boosting your search engine rankings but also ensures that your readers find real value in your posts.

Leveraging Internal and External Linking for SEO

Internal and external links are crucial for your blog's SEO. They help search engines understand your content and improve user experience. Let's dive into how you can use them effectively.

Internal Linking

Internal linking is all about connecting your blog posts. This helps readers find more of your content and keeps them on your site longer. Here’s how to do it:

  • Make it a habit: Always link to older posts from new ones. This keeps your content connected and relevant.
  • Use relevant anchor text: Choose words that clearly describe the linked content.
  • Update old posts: Go back and add links to your new content in older posts.

External Linking

External links point to other websites. They show search engines that your content is well-researched and trustworthy. Here’s how to use them:

  • Link to high-quality sites: Choose reputable sources that add value to your content.
  • Use dofollow and nofollow links wisely: Dofollow links pass on SEO value, while nofollow links do not. Use them appropriately.
Pro Tip: Linking to high-DR (Domain Rating) resources can boost your rankings.

Best Practices

  • Balance your links: Don’t overdo it with too many links. Aim for a natural flow.
  • Check for broken links: Regularly update and fix any broken links to maintain a good user experience.
  • Use tools: Tools like AIOSEO can help you find linking opportunities and manage your links efficiently.

By leveraging internal and external links, you can improve your blog’s SEO and provide a better experience for your readers. Start linking today and see the difference!

Measuring and Analyzing Your Blog's SEO Performance

Understanding how your blog is performing in terms of SEO is crucial. It helps you know what's working and what needs improvement. Here's how you can measure and analyze your blog's SEO performance effectively.

Use Google Search Console

Google Search Console is a free tool that provides a wealth of information about your blog's performance. You can see which keywords are driving traffic, how your pages are ranking, and much more.

  • Step 1: Log in to Google Search Console.
  • Step 2: Select your website from the list of properties.
  • Step 3: Navigate to the Performance report.
  • Step 4: Check metrics like Total Clicks, Total Impressions, Average CTR, and Average Position.

Analyze Keyword Performance

Keywords are the backbone of SEO. Knowing which keywords are performing well can help you optimize your content better.

  • Step 1: In Google Search Console, go to the Performance report.
  • Step 2: Click on the Queries tab to see the list of keywords.
  • Step 3: Look for keywords that are ranking between positions 4 and 10. These are your opportunities for improvement.
  • Step 4: Naturally re-introduce these keywords into your blog posts to boost their rankings.

Competitor Analysis

Understanding what your competitors are doing can give you insights into how to improve your own blog.

  • Step 1: Identify keywords where your blog is not ranking well.
  • Step 2: Use tools like Keywords Everywhere to gather data on these keywords.
  • Step 3: Analyze the top-ranking pages for these keywords. Look at their content, structure, and use of multimedia.
  • Step 4: Use this information to create better, more engaging content.

Regularly Update Your Content

The digital landscape is always changing. Regularly updating your content can help maintain your search engine rankings.

  • Step 1: Identify underperforming content.
  • Step 2: Conduct keyword research to find new opportunities.
  • Step 3: Update headlines, meta tags, and outdated information.
  • Step 4: Improve visuals and internal/external links.
Regularly revamping underperforming content based on keyword performance can help maintain your search engine rankings and keep your content relevant and engaging.

Use SEO Tools

There are various tools available that can help you analyze and improve your blog's SEO performance.

  • Google Analytics: Provides insights into your website traffic and user behavior.
  • SEMrush: Offers comprehensive SEO analysis and recommendations.
  • Ahrefs: Great for backlink analysis and competitor research.
  • Moz: Provides keyword tracking and site audits.

By following these steps and using these tools, you can effectively measure and analyze your blog's SEO performance, ensuring that your content remains relevant and engaging.

Conclusion

Optimizing your blog posts for SEO is a journey that requires patience, effort, and continuous learning. The digital world is always changing, so your content must adapt to stay relevant. Regularly updating your posts based on keyword performance can help maintain your rankings and keep your content engaging.

Use tools like SEO plugins and analytics to gain insights and make informed decisions. Remember, quality content that provides real value to readers is key. By following these SEO tips and best practices, you'll not only improve your search engine rankings but also create a better experience for your audience. Keep learning, keep optimizing, and watch your blog grow.

Frequently Asked Questions

What is blog optimization in SEO?

Blog optimization in SEO is about making your blog more visible to search engines. This includes using keywords, adding links, and ensuring your content is high quality. It also involves technical things like site structure and page load speed to improve your blog's ranking and attract more visitors.

What makes a good SEO blog post?

A good SEO blog post starts with good keyword research and uses headings to make the content clear. It's written in a way that is easy to read and engaging for people. The goal is to provide value to readers while also making sure search engines can find and understand the content.

How do I create an optimized SEO blog post?

To create an optimized SEO blog post, start with keyword research. Use headings to organize your content and write in a way that is interesting for people. Make sure to include keywords in your title, meta description, and image alt text. Also, add internal links to other pages on your site and avoid overusing keywords.

How many blog posts should I write a day for SEO?

There's no set number of blog posts you should write each day for SEO. It's more important to focus on quality over quantity. Make sure each post is well-researched and provides value to your readers. Consistency is key, so find a schedule that works for you and stick to it.

Why is keyword research important for blog SEO?

Keyword research is important because it helps you understand what people are searching for. By knowing the right keywords to use, you can create content that meets the needs of your audience and is more likely to show up in search results. This can help bring more visitors to your blog.

What is the role of meta descriptions in SEO?

Meta descriptions are short summaries of your blog posts that appear in search results. They help people understand what your post is about and can encourage them to click on your link. A good meta description includes your main keyword and gives a clear idea of what readers can expect from your post.

How can I improve the SEO of my older blog posts?

To improve the SEO of older blog posts, start by checking their performance using tools like Google Search Console. Look for keywords that are doing well and update your posts to include these keywords naturally. You can also add new information, improve the formatting, and include more links to make the content more useful and engaging.

What are some common SEO mistakes to avoid in blogging?

Common SEO mistakes include keyword stuffing, using duplicate content, and neglecting meta descriptions. It's also important to avoid slow-loading pages and not using proper headings. Make sure your content is valuable to readers and follows best practices for SEO to avoid these pitfalls.

🚀
Free Video: How to Build an Online Business as a Writer or Coach (The Low-Tech Way) That Creates Time and Financial Freedom (Without Feeling Overwhelmed by Technology, Self-Doubt, or Too Many Choices) Click Here to Watch Now